Job overview


The International School of Modena is seeking to appoint a qualified and experienced early years classroom teacher to support our strong and highly successful Early Years team. As an IB continuum school, the IB Primary Years Programme represents the curriculum framework. The school also has a unique relationship with the nearby Loris Malaguzzi International Centre for Childhood in Reggio Emilia and the Reggio Emilia Approach to Early Years Education informs and inspires the approach to learning and teaching in practice.   

 

We are looking for teachers who show a high level of initiative, flexibility, creativity, organisational skills, a caring nature and provide safe and enriching educational experiences for 3–6-year-olds. 

Our school is made up of a strong team of professionals who have built a uniquely collaborative environment. As such, we expect our new colleague to be committed to such an approach, as well as to high standards and a desire to ensure an excellent profile for the programmes they teach both within and beyond our school community.

THE IDEAL CANDIDATE WILL HAVE:


The candidate must possess the following experience, skills and knowledge: 

  • To be in possession of a university degree in a related subject and an appropriate teaching qualification in one of the following: 
  • Five-year Laurea Magistrale Scienze della Formazione Primaria, which is integrated with a specialisation course in Early Childhood education, 
  • B.Ed/BA,BSc in Primary Education with specialisation in Early Years and where age group is clearly stated on certification, eg. B.Ed Primary (3-12, 4-12), BA/Bed, BSc. 
  • Early Years Education, Undergraduate Degree and PGCE/PGDE Primary (3 or 4 to 12 clearly stated)   
  • Recent experience in teaching Early Years (ages 3-5) 
  • To be an EU passport holder or already be in possession of a valid visa that enables to work in Italy 
  • To have an excellent command of the English language (an understanding of Italian is also desirable) 
  • Established experience with a passion for teaching and the ability to provide an inspiring education 
  • An interest in concept-based curriculum and learning through inquiry 
  • To have a strong interest in curriculum development and authentic evaluation of learning 
  • To demonstrate ability in engaging with pupils and teaching staff, always maintaining a high standard of work 
  • Excellent interpersonal, communication and organizational skills

The International School of Modena is a mixed, non-selective, non-denominational independent all-through school  in Italy, serving students from the age of 2-18. The all-through school, situated in Montale Rangone, Modena, has approximately 240 students on record. It is part of the International School Europe group – the largest group of international schools in Italy, with other institutes in Milan, Monza, Siena, Como and Bergamo.

The International School of Modena follows the three International Baccalaureate programmes across the year groups– the International Baccalaureate Primary Years Programme, Middle Years Programme and Diploma Programme. Students are taught in English.
